Tarak-Lengdi is a Taluka in Kurung Kumey with a 2011 population of 3,401. It contains 0 villages.

Tarak-Lengdi is a Taluka in Kurung Kumey District of ARUNACHAL PRADESH State, India. Tarak-Lengdi Taluka Head Quarters is Tarak-Lengdi town. It belongs to Kurung Kumey Division. 👶 Child Population (0-6 years)

Children aged 0-6 years constitute 19.82% of the total population. The child sex ratio is 827 girls per 1000 boys, which is lower than the overall district sex ratio of 1046.
